Abstract
A closure system for the electrolyte fill port of an electrochemical cell is described. A cell header has an electrolyte fill port comprising an upper opening sidewall extending from a header upper surface to an intermediate ledge located part-way through the header thickness. The ledge extends from a lower edge of the upper opening sidewall to an upper edge of a lower opening sidewall, the lower opening sidewall extending to the header lower surface. With respect to an axis of the electrolyte fill port, the upper opening sidewall has a first radius r1 and the lower opening sidewall has a second radius r2 at the ledge, the lower opening sidewall extending downwardly and inwardly along the axis from the second radius r2 to a third radius r3 at the header lower surface. The second radius r2 at the ledge is greater than the third radius r3 at the header lower surface. A closure system for an electrolyte fill port comprises a lower closure member secured to the lower opening sidewall by a lower weld; and an upper closure member secured to the upper opening sidewall by an upper weld. Importantly, the lower opening sidewall is provided with rifling.
